Great Sandy Desert

Noun1.Great Sandy Desert - a desert region in northwestern Australia north of the Gibson Desert
desert - an arid region with little or no vegetation
Australia, Commonwealth of Australia - a nation occupying the whole of the Australian continent; aboriginal tribes are thought to have migrated from southeastern Asia 20,000 years ago; first Europeans were British convicts sent there as a penal colony
